On a quadratic equation of state and a universe mildly bouncing above the Planck temperature

Résumé

A 1-parameter class of quadratic equations of state is confronted with the Hubble diagram of supernovae and Baryonic Acoustic Oscillations. The fit is found to be as good as the one using the LambdaCDM model. The corresponding universe has no initial singularity, only a mild bounce at a temperature well above the Planck temperature.
